Output 073a9670e0c762b1dbd1772cac52490f47348bd5517cd79aa47d86b91551d34a:0

value
10972863958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d8e7c2de67c90c714c32cf3b55260f79eff613f OP_EQUAL
address
MRBSdisXndSqFiNXowf3pJRvqfUdpkyzfb
transaction
073a9670e0c762b1dbd1772cac52490f47348bd5517cd79aa47d86b91551d34a
spent
true